matlab - 编辑字段必须具有使用 MATLAB GUIDE 的数学方程式警报
问题描述
因此,如果用户输入的不是数学方程式,则必须向用户显示错误消息。我该如何进行这样的验证,我应该在编辑字段回调函数中准确地写什么来做到这一点?
function editEquation_Callback(hObject, eventdata, handles)
% hObject handle to editEquation (see GCBO)
% eventdata reserved - to be defined in a future version of MATLAB
% handles structure with handles and user data (see GUIDATA)
% Hints: get(hObject,'String') returns contents of editEquation as text
% str2double(get(hObject,'String')) returns contents of editEquation as a double
if ()
errordlg('Enter a valid mathematical equation', 'Error', 'modal');
else
%do nothing
end
解决方案
推荐阅读
- javascript - TypeError:prevState.blockHash 不可迭代
- python - Pandas - 作为字典的列 - 如何始终提取第一个元素
- angular - 垫选择下拉验证不适用于所选字段角度和材料
- javascript - 我可以在 SAP UI5 的标准消息框中提供链接吗?
- php - PHP 嵌套数组处理以创建日期键和值
- r - 查找自 R 以来的最小值
- javascript - 如何在单独的 tsx 文件中调用 React 钩子或修改单独函数之间的状态?
- python - 如何在 Pandas 的数据框的给定列中为每个唯一组件创建一个新列?
- python - 使用 rllib 注册 3rd Party Gym 环境:go-v0
- google-oauth - 可以使用 GKE Workload Identity 访问 Google 表格吗?